BLACK AVENUE TRAFFIC CALMING PHASE 1 <br /> BLACK AVENUE AT TANGLEWOOD COURT BULB OUT <br /> PROJECT DESCRIPTION: This project will install traffic calming devices along Black Avenue <br /> between Hopyard Road and Santa Rita Road. The City Council approved the Black Avenue Traffic <br /> Calming Plan on December 17, 2013. City staff and the neighborhood steering committee collaborated <br /> on a traffic calming plan that includes the following traffic calming elements: installation of curb bulb <br /> outs, curb ramps and crosswalks at Black Avenue/Tanglewood Court and Black Avenue/Greenwood <br /> Road; installation of a curb neckdown, crosswalk, curb ramps in front of the Aquatic Center; <br /> installation of 25 MPH pavement legends adjacent to existing speed limit signs; installation of one trial <br /> speed lump at one location; lowering of one radar speed sign to increase the visibility of the sign and <br /> modification of the existing striping at the west end of Black Avenue near Hopyard Road. <br /> PROJECT JUSTIFICATION: Traffic calming devices have been shown to reduce vehicle speeds on <br /> local residential streets. The installation of the above traffic calming devices will also improve <br /> pedestrian visibility and safety. <br /> Staff will consider the future phases of the project as part of the 2015-16 Capital Improvement <br /> Program. <br /> PROJECT COST ESTIMATE <br /> Item Cost Funding Source Total <br /> Black/Tanglewood Bulb Out $90,000 General Fund CIP:FY 2014-15 $130,000 <br /> Neckdown $30,000 <br /> Speed Lump $10,000 - <br /> TOTAL $130,000 TOTAL $130,000 <br /> aP#: 145025 CATEGORY: Street RECOMMENDATION: Fund in 2014-15 <br />
